From d3332abe80a9a0a83f5dad62b285ad2cb11a2e7b Mon Sep 17 00:00:00 2001 From: Ricardo Paes Date: Mon, 14 Mar 2022 16:48:03 -0300 Subject: [PATCH 1/3] :bug: Fixing error when sending messages --- backend/src/services/TicketServices/ShowTicketService.ts | 6 ++++++ frontend/src/components/TicketListItem/index.js | 2 +- 2 files changed, 7 insertions(+), 1 deletion(-) diff --git a/backend/src/services/TicketServices/ShowTicketService.ts b/backend/src/services/TicketServices/ShowTicketService.ts index 5efab0c..0644066 100644 --- a/backend/src/services/TicketServices/ShowTicketService.ts +++ b/backend/src/services/TicketServices/ShowTicketService.ts @@ -3,6 +3,7 @@ import AppError from "../../errors/AppError"; import Contact from "../../models/Contact"; import User from "../../models/User"; import Queue from "../../models/Queue"; +import Whatsapp from "../../models/Whatsapp"; const ShowTicketService = async (id: string | number): Promise => { const ticket = await Ticket.findByPk(id, { @@ -22,6 +23,11 @@ const ShowTicketService = async (id: string | number): Promise => { model: Queue, as: "queue", attributes: ["id", "name", "color"] + }, + { + model: Whatsapp, + as: "whatsapp", + attributes: ["name"] } ] }); diff --git a/frontend/src/components/TicketListItem/index.js b/frontend/src/components/TicketListItem/index.js index d0fc01b..16fab94 100644 --- a/frontend/src/components/TicketListItem/index.js +++ b/frontend/src/components/TicketListItem/index.js @@ -211,7 +211,7 @@ const TicketListItem = ({ ticket }) => { )} )} - {ticket.whatsappId && ( + {ticket?.whatsapp && (
{ticket.whatsapp.name}
)} From f874f249ece8b9ae38933fd7b4ff0d2700141abd Mon Sep 17 00:00:00 2001 From: Ricardo Paes Date: Tue, 15 Mar 2022 07:54:20 -0300 Subject: [PATCH 2/3] :bug: Fixing error when sending messages --- .../services/MessageServices/CreateMessageService.ts | 10 +++++++++- 1 file changed, 9 insertions(+), 1 deletion(-) diff --git a/backend/src/services/MessageServices/CreateMessageService.ts b/backend/src/services/MessageServices/CreateMessageService.ts index 67fd33b..2bfd9c7 100644 --- a/backend/src/services/MessageServices/CreateMessageService.ts +++ b/backend/src/services/MessageServices/CreateMessageService.ts @@ -1,6 +1,7 @@ import { getIO } from "../../libs/socket"; import Message from "../../models/Message"; import Ticket from "../../models/Ticket"; +import Whatsapp from "../../models/Whatsapp"; interface MessageData { id: string; @@ -27,7 +28,14 @@ const CreateMessageService = async ({ { model: Ticket, as: "ticket", - include: ["contact", "queue"] + include: [ + "contact", "queue", + { + model: Whatsapp, + as: "whatsapp", + attributes: ["name"] + } + ] }, { model: Message, From cb035f4e886f1d070d8c6ac3674eca944594b0e8 Mon Sep 17 00:00:00 2001 From: Ricardo Paes Date: Wed, 16 Mar 2022 13:57:15 -0300 Subject: [PATCH 3/3] :bug: Fixing marker that was on top of the number --- frontend/src/components/TicketListItem/index.js |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/frontend/src/components/TicketListItem/index.js b/frontend/src/components/TicketListItem/index.js index 16fab94..58bab3e 100644 --- a/frontend/src/components/TicketListItem/index.js +++ b/frontend/src/components/TicketListItem/index.js @@ -102,9 +102,9 @@ const useStyles = makeStyles(theme => ({ userTag: { position: "absolute", - marginRight: 5, - right: 5, - bottom: 5, + marginRight: 35, + right: 10, + bottom: 9, background:"#2576D2", color: "#ffffff", border:"1px solid #CCC", @@ -112,7 +112,7 @@ const useStyles = makeStyles(theme => ({ paddingLeft: 5, paddingRight: 5, borderRadius: 10, - fontSize: "1em" + fontSize: "0.9em" }, }));